## A BYLAW TO REGULATE THE RUNNING AT LARGE OF DOGS
The council of the Resort Village of Mistusinne in the Province of Saskatchewan enacts as follows:
1. No dog shall run at large in the Resort Village, and for the purpose of this bylaw, a dog shall be deemed to be running at large when it is beyond the boundaries of the land occupied by the owner, possessor or harbourer of the said dog, or beyond the boundaries of any lands where it may be with the permission of the owner or occupant of the said land and when it is not under control by being:
- a) in direct and continuous charge of a person competent to control it; оГ
- b) securely confined within an enclosure; or
- c) securely fastened so that it cannot roam at will.
2. A person who owns, possesses, or harbours a dog found running at large shall be deemed guilty of an infraction of this bylaw.
3. A person found guilty of an infraction of any provision of this bylaw shall be liable to the following penalty:
4. Bylaw No. 7/84 and 04-07 are hereby repealed
5. This bylaw shall come into force upon third and final reading.
Each offence.
$200
